With an extensive global research platform and experienced team of investment professionals, we are focused on helping you add long-term
Supporting each of our client’s unique mission objectives is fundamental to our work. To support the rapidly evolving field of mission-related investing, we have a dedicated MRI team that provides solutions to implementing clients’ needs into a customized portfolio approach. We view clients’ efforts to broaden their investment policy to include their mission objectives as additive rather than superseding the portfolio construction discipline. We employ a broad range of strategies including ESG, impact, and sustainability across marketable and private asset classes to achieve each client’s specific objectives – with the result being a portfolio that integrates MRI objectives with our disciplined due diligence process.

How much do people at Cambridge Associates get paid? See the latest salaries by department and job title. The average estimated annual salary, including base and bonus, at Cambridge Associates is $105,526, or $50 per hour, while the estimated median salary is $108,746, or $52 per hour.
At Cambridge Associates, the highest paid job is a Director of Sales at $227,241 annually and the lowest is a CS Rep at $45,946 annually. Average Cambridge Associates salaries by department include: Operations at $140,587, Engineering at $152,529, Finance at $78,751, and Product at $176,260. Half of Cambridge Associates salaries are above $108,746.
